Ключевые особенности:
- Multi-Axis Articulated Robot: The drawing details a 6-axis robotic arm, providing maximum flexibility and reach to perform complex welding paths on intricate geometries. Its design accommodates various welding torches (e.g., MIG, TIG) for diverse applications.
- Integrated Linkage Platform: The platform is a crucial component that works in tandem with the robot. It includes part positioners, clamps, and fixtures that securely hold the workpiece, ensuring stability and precise weld locations. The linkage mechanism is designed for rapid loading and unloading, minimizing cycle time.
- Seam Tracking & Sensor Integration: The design incorporates provisions for advanced sensors, such as laser seam trackers and tactile probes. This enables the system to adapt to part variations in real-time, guaranteeing consistent weld quality and perfect bead placement.
- Modular Control System Layout: The schematic outlines the layout for the central control unit, power supply, and safety interfaces. This modular approach allows for easier integration with existing production lines and simplifies maintenance and future upgrades.
